Bringing a Unified and Automated Edge to the Critical Pursuit of Talent Retention

Kahuna Workforce Solutions, a leading skills and competency management SaaS platform, has officially announced the launch of Kahuna Ladder for healthcare, which happens to be a cloud-based clinical ladder platform, geared towards providing a modern alternative to paper-based ladders. 

According to certain reports, Kahuna Ladder for healthcare arrives on the scene bearing an ability to unify clinical competency data with automated, transparent career advancement in one purpose-built platform to achieve better retention, stronger engagement, and measurable ROI across 

To understand the significance of such a development, we must take into account one particular report, which claimed that healthcare industry will face national shortage of 207,980 full-time equivalent (FTE) registered nurses by 2037.

Against that, Kahuna’s digital clinical ladder platform can improve retention, increase internal mobility, and reduce turnover costs that can average $3.9 million – $5.7 million on an annual basis. More on that would reveal how this platform integrates with a wide range of existing business systems including HRIS, LMS, and more, to deliver transparent, equitable criteria for professional growth.

On top of it, the solution also effectively automates workflows and provides actionable insights built atop proven competency data. This it does to ensure that advancement opportunities are fair, clear, and easy, eventually enhancing retention and job satisfaction across the organization.

Such a mechanism makes it possible for managers to spend less time on administrative tasks and focus on educating, cross-training, and mobilizing the right resources to care for patients. For employees, it generates unprecedented insight into their role expectations and requirements, empowering their professional development.

Beyond that, executives can also leverage Kahuna Ladder for healthcare to evaluate workforce capabilities, plan for future demands, and gain visibility into competency-based staffing with meaningful reporting.

“We are very excited about the potential of Kahuna’s new digital clinical ladder in how it will further enhance transparency with staff and leaders on where they are with their competency completion, and their ability to move into or up the ladder,” said Lisa Tieman, Kahuna Workforce pilot customer, MSN, RN, NPD-BC, CPN at Ann & Robert H. Lurie Children’s Hospital of Chicago.
